Here’s my Top Ten Favorite Egg-y Breakfast Meals:
1. Scrambled with cheese: Yep, just good old, plain scrambled with cheese. I’m not much of a fried egg kind of girl.
2. Bird’s Nest / One Eyed Egyptian: They’re called a variety of different things, but yummy sums it up for me! A slice of bread and an egg & you’re good to go. Although I’m not much of a fried egg girl, this I think is delicious!! Try this recipe version from Pinch My Salt.
3. Egg Omelet: The possibilities are endless. Ham, Cheese, Mushrooms & Onions are my favorite ingredients. How do you like your omelets?? (And with complete disclosure, I’ll eat whatever option my husband will make. I stink at flipping omelets – he on the other hand has it mastered to perfection!)
4. Egg on Rice: This is one of those late night/early morning breakfast options. Cook a little 5 minute rice, place some cheese over the rice & then top it off with some scrambled eggs. Yum!
5. Egg Sandwich: Some yummy scrambled eggs between two slices of bread – with or without cheese & you’re good to go for a yummy meal! I like to eat my egg sandwich with UNtoasted bread … I don’t know why, I just think it’s better that way.
6. Egg’s Benedict: Oh how I love thee!! Amanda’s dad makes the best Egg’s Benedict I’ve ever had. Seriously. I don’t think restaurants compare!! I know Amanda has talked about them on her blog before but I can’t find it anyway. I’m not even going to link to anyone else … because his are just that good!!
7. Crustless Quiche: I’ve been making these alot lately in the mini muffin tin. They’re easy to freeze & then perfect to warm up in the microwave for a quick & easy breakfast or even afternoon snack for the kids.
8. Egg Burrito: Honestly the sound of these things gross me out. But they’re actually pretty good. ONLY if they’re home made. The thought of McDonald’s making them still grosses me out. Basically yummy scrambled eggs with anything you like, wrapped up in a flour tortilla.
9. Breakfast Egg Casserole: Because most anything casserole-ish is good!! Especially with bacon & cheese.
10. The Flying Biscuit Love Cakes: I’m certain I butchered the name of that one but I first had this at our Annual Sisterchick Christmas Party. But think black bean cakes, gooey eggs, sour cream, feta cheese … yum, yum, yum! And they even post the recipe!
